Josef Hýsek (born March 18, 1956 ) is a former Czechoslovakian ski jumper .

Career

Hýsek played his first international tournament with the Four Hills Tournament in 1977/78 . He achieved his best placement on January 4, 1978 in Innsbruck with the 12th place. 2 years later he jumped in the ski jumping world cup for the first time . On January 27, 1980 he reached his first five World Cup points with 11th place in Zakopane . In his second and last World Cup competition in Gstaad , he also achieved World Cup points with 12th place. At the end of the 1979/80 World Cup season he finished 73rd in the overall standings with nine points.
